With the Season 59 Regular Season coming to a close, it is important to commend, and take note of the top MVP Candidates of the MickeyLeague this season. Aaron Rodgers has been a menace this season, and probably has the Comeback Player of the Year Award secured as a direct result of his amazing play. Rodgers has also been the MVP frontrunner for the majority of the season, but MickeyLeague Experts have Lamar Jackson ranked over him these last few weeks. This MVP race will be a dogfight. There are 4 Candidates with a realistic chance to win the MVP race. Some honorable mentions are Joe Milton III (Vikings/HurtsEGO) who has had a stellar Rookie Season, and Joe Burrow (Evo Hall), who had a chance to win it until his recent injury (Broken Collarbone).


Top MVP Candidates:

- Aaron Rodgers:(Eagles (JACKJACK2004)): Aaron Rodgers has been the talk of the league the whole season, which comes to no suprise as JACKJACK2004 is famous for good QB play, and holds MickeyLeague records for QB stats, and even broke his own record before. Aaron recently got passed up by Lamar, but is still neck and neck with him for winning the award. Aaron could easily take back the reigns with 1 solid game!

- Lamar Jackson:(Seahawks (Justrocks8142)): Lamar was sitting around the 6th-10th Place range for the MVP race in the early-mid season, but has played at an MVP caliber level in the last 5 weeks this season. He is currently in 1st place despite not being near it most of the season, and is currently on a hot streak. There is no doubt he will win it if he can stay hot. A big factor in him winning this award is the fact that he is utilizing his skills as a dual threat QB by getting a ton of rushing yards, as well as passing yards.

- Baker Mayfield:(Jaguars (Maddog437)): Baker Mayfield has been in 2nd-3rd place range for the MVP race most of the season, and sits as a solid candidate to win it all. He has had stellar play despite lack of media coverage, as compared to other players this season, and compared to other MVP candidates.

- Trevor Lawrence:(Patriots (Bst x Detroit)): The original competitor to Aaron Rodgers for MVP in the early-mid part of Season 59. He has always been in the 2nd-4th place range, but could easily take the #1 Spot by popping off in his last 3 games of the Regular Season.
